GBPUAT scientists develop anti-bacterial plastic technology

PIONEER EDGE NEWS SERVICE/ Pantnagar
The G B Pant University of Agriculture and Technology claimed that an anti-bacterial plastic developed by its scientists would relieve people of the hassle of repeatedly sterilizing plastic equipment used in food processing and packaging, including surgical syringes, due to contamination. Sharing details, the GBPUAT sources said that two university scientists, MGH Zaidi and Rita Goyal have succeeded in making the antibacterial plastic through 11 years of hard work helped by application of a special technology. Last Saturday, this technology was transferred to Biotech Consortium India Limited after a memorandum of understanding (MoU) had been signed between the two institutions in the GBPUAT’s vice chancellor’s auditorium.
Explaining things, Zaidi said that currently, with the increase in the country’s population, people’s dependence on hospitals is increasing due to surging infections. “There are not enough hospitals according to the population ratio nor are there adequate facilities available in them. As a result, microbial infections are also increasing due to overcrowding in hospitals and patients suffering from various types of infections. Generally, many strains of the same bacteria are found. This antibacterial plastic was developed in 2020. It can be used in labs where viruses, bacteria or fungi are cultured,” he said.
He further said: “When we culture any bacteria in the lab, other pathogens (like fungus) also grow along with it. This confuses the microbiologists.”
During the MoU, the VC, GBPPUAT, Manmohan Singh Chauhan congratulated the team of scientists who made antibacterial plastic and said that all the materials and nano particles used in the making of this plastic are human friendly.
